The general public, for the most part, still doesn't understand what an ereader is. Kindle, Nook, iPad, etc., it's all the same for a lot of people.

So a simple message like "You can check out ebooks at the library" is news to many people. The technical details hardly matter. If that basic concept can get out there, it's a service.

I'm much more annoyed by the articles that talk about ereading, when the only device they've ever read on is an iPad.
